Chapter 6. The Bond Bleeds

Selene slept.

But it wasn’t sleep in any human sense of the word. It was a plunge—sudden and suffocating—into something old, thick, and molten. Her body stilled, her lungs moved like bellows, but beneath it all, her blood was a drumbeat. A rhythm not her own. Something was shifting.

She dreamed—but not randomly, not freely.

It was precise. Sculpted. Like a memory gifted to her without permission.

She stood barefoot in a clearing unlike any she’d seen before. The sky above her was not black, not violet, but a burning storm of both—like dusk had caught fire and never gone out. The stars pulsed faintly overhead, but they blinked unnaturally, like eyes, not suns.
